Append New Item to JSON Array

Demonstrates the notations that can be used in a JSON array index to append to the end of an array.

#include <CkJsonObject.h>

void ChilkatSample(void)
    {
    // Starting in Chilkat v9.5.0.77, the following notations are possible to specify that the value
    // should be appended to the end of the array. (In other words, if the array currenty has N elements, then "-1", "", or "*" 
    // indicate an index of N+1.

    CkJsonObject json;

    json.UpdateInt("lanes[-1]",0);
    json.UpdateInt("lanes[]",1);
    json.UpdateInt("lanes[*]",2);
    json.UpdateInt("lanes[-1]",3);

    std::cout << json.emit() << "\r\n";

    // Output is:  {"lanes":[0,1,2,3]}
    }
